The prospect of new medical textiles

Medical textiles are one of the most innovative and technologically advanced varieties of textiles. In the field of application, there are four main categories: the first category is surgical implantable textiles such as sutures, artificial blood vessels, prosthetic heart valves, artificial joints, etc. The second category is surgical non-implantable textiles such as bandages. , gauze, etc.; the third category is artificial organs, such as artificial kidneys, artificial heart and lungs, etc.; the fourth category is health and hygiene products, such as medical sheets, surgical gowns, surgical masks, isolation sheets, diapers, sanitary napkins, adult incontinence pads, etc. . At present, domestic medical textiles are mainly used in the second and fourth categories. The first and third categories are those with higher technological content. Although there is a certain amount of domestic production, they are still less competitive than some famous foreign brands. Currently, it mainly relies on imports. For safety reasons, hospitals often choose foreign brands, such as medical textiles produced by DuPont, Procter & Gamble, and Johnson & Johnson.

Medical textiles must be non-toxic, non-allergenic, non-carcinogenic, and should not undergo any change in physical or chemical properties during sterilization. The most commonly used natural fibers are cotton, silk, and regenerated fiber viscose rayon, which are widely used as non-graft materials (wound dressings, bandages, etc.) and health care products (bedding, clothing, diapers, sanitary napkins, wipes, etc.) Commonly used chemical fibers include polyester, polyamide, polytetrafluoroethylene (PTFE), polypropylene, carbon fiber, and glass fiber.

Compared with traditional pure cotton woven medical textiles, medical nonwovens have high bacteria, dust filterability, low surgical infection rate, convenient sterilization and sterilization, and are easy to compound with other materials. As a disposable medical product, non-woven products not only use sanitary convenience, but also effectively prevent bacterial infections and medical treatment. Japan conducted tests on the bacterial permeability of two types of medical textiles. The results showed that more than 5,000 bacteria penetrated through the fabric in only 3 minutes, and only a small amount of bacteria passed through the nonwoven fabric after 20 hours.

There are two main types of new medical textile material technologies that have been included in the textile industry's "Eleventh Five-Year Plan" scientific and technological research projects: First, the development of artificial kidneys; second, the research and development of anti-mosquito textiles. The key technology to be solved in the development of artificial kidneys is to use polysulfone and polyacrylonitrile as raw materials, hollow fiber ultrafiltration membranes made by hollow spinning, and then assembled into dialyzers; Products, but the degree of composite spinning technology is not high.

According to experts from the China Industrial Textiles Industry Association, medical textiles are based on materials and innovative industries based on fabrics. With the diversification of the demand for medical textiles and the rapid rise of new textile materials and technologies, medical textiles are an area with great potential for development.
